URGENT: Contact Your Representative on H.R. 26

Support the Born-Alive Abortion Survivors Protection Act

As early as today, January 11, 2023, the House of Representatives is scheduled to vote on the Born-Alive Abortion Survivors Protection Act. Please contact your representative to urge them to vote “yes” on H.R. 26.  This bill requires health care professionals to offer the same level of medical care to children who are fully born and living after a failed abortion as would be appropriate for a premature baby born at the same age.

Please urge your member to help save these vulnerable human beings by offering appropriate medical care.

Archbishop Pérez’s Statement Regarding the Death of Pope Emeritus Benedict XVI

Yesterday, Most Reverend Nelson J. Pérez issued the following statement regarding the death of Pope Emeritus Benedict XVI.

Along with the people of the Church of Philadelphia and the entire Universal Church, I was deeply saddened to learn of the death Pope Emeritus Benedict XVI this morning. In the midst of great sorrow, we also reflect on the life and ministry of the Pope Emeritus with infinite gratitude. He tirelessly served the Church for over 70 years as a parish priest, professor of Theology, Archbishop of Munich and Friesing, Dean of the College of Cardinals, Prefect of the Congregation for the Doctrine of the Faith, and Supreme Pontiff.
